Credit Suisse Raises $4.3 Billion To Support Thiam's Plans

Published 06/07/2017, 09:13 PM
Updated 07/09/2023, 06:31 AM

Shareholders of Credit Suisse (SIX:CSGN) Group AG (NYSE:CS) agreed to buy about 99.2% shares offered in its second rights issue since Tidjane Thiam took over the bank in mid-2015.

Thiam had proposed this offer in a general meeting in May, with a view to fund the bank’s wealth management unit. The unit experiences stable revenue flow along with lower capital requirement in comparison to the trading operations.

The issue helped the bank raise about CHF 4.1 billion ($4.3 billion). Further, the bank seeks to sell the remaining shares at about CHF 10.80 per share in the market. These shares are likely to begin trading on Jun 8.

Also, following the issue, Credit Suisse’s common equity Tier 1 capital ratio is likely to be 13.4% of risk-weighted assets.

Another bank that recently received shareholders’ approval for raising capital is Deutsche Bank AG (NYSE:DB) . The bank was authorized to raise about $0.6 billion shares in the form of new shares against cash payments.

We remain encouraged by Thiam’s plans for restructuring the bank’s business model. Also, these initiatives are likely to free Credit Suisse from the capital dearth since the 2008 crisis.
